7 game-changing tricks to get better Google search results
- Refine your Google search results effortlessly by specifying the type of information you need. After entering your search query, utilize Google’s filters such as Image, Video, News, Shopping, Books, Finance and more to tailor your results accordingly.
- Narrow down your search results further by publication date. Simply input your search term, click on "Tools," then "Any Time," and select from predefined time frames or customize your own to view results from specific time periods.
- Enhance your search precision by incorporating Top-Level Domains (TLD) to filter results by country. To perform a country-specific search, use “site: search topic”, plus the top-level domain for that country. For example, if you're looking for Swedish meatball recipes and only want recipes from websites in Sweden, the search term would be “Swedish meatball recipes site:.se”. In this example, .se is the TLD for the country of Sweden. Through a simple search, you can find the TLD for every country around the world.
- Exclude unwanted words or sites from your search results using Google Operators. To do this, simply enter - in front of a word that you want to leave out. For example, enter "topic -site” or “topic -word” to omit specific sites or terms from appearing in your search outcomes.
- Request exact match search results by enclosing your search phrase within quotation marks. Google will exclusively display exact matches for the entire phrase, ensuring relevance to your query.
- Discover additional insights into search results by clicking on the vertical ellipsis beside each listing. Gain access to information about the source, cached pages for offline access or explore similar search outcomes effortlessly.
- Access Google's "Advanced Search" feature for more filtering options. Navigate to "Settings" on Google's search page, then select "Advanced Search" from the drop-down menu in the lower right-hand corner. Utilize various search filters to refine results according to your preferences.
